Not at this time, the state of Wyoming has not deregulated electric utilities. The primary electric company providing power to Riverton is High Plains Power Inc.
Can I choose my natural gas utility provider in Riverton, WY?
Yes, the state of Wyoming has deregulated its natural gas utilities. Deregulation of gas service allows for multiple providers and allows customers to choose between providers and plans that best fit their needs. Assuming your area has started enabling retail gas competition, you can choose between Black Hills Energy and Archer Energy or any of the other natural gas providers that offer service in Riverton.
Does Riverton offer municipal electricity services?
No, Riverton does not provide municipal electric service to it's residents. However, it is likely that there are essential municipal services offered to the Riverton area, like providing safe and clean water, handling sewage treatment and wastewater disposal by Riverton, City Of.
